دسترسی نامحدود
برای کاربرانی که ثبت نام کرده اند
برای ارتباط با ما می توانید از طریق شماره موبایل زیر از طریق تماس و پیامک با ما در ارتباط باشید
در صورت عدم پاسخ گویی از طریق پیامک با پشتیبان در ارتباط باشید
برای کاربرانی که ثبت نام کرده اند
درصورت عدم همخوانی توضیحات با کتاب
از ساعت 7 صبح تا 10 شب
ویرایش: [2024 ed.]
نویسندگان: Gerard O'Regan
سری:
ISBN (شابک) : 3031526635, 9783031526633
ناشر: Springer
سال نشر: 2024
تعداد صفحات: 282
زبان: English
فرمت فایل : EPUB (درصورت درخواست کاربر به PDF، EPUB یا AZW3 تبدیل می شود)
حجم فایل: 40 Mb
در صورت تبدیل فایل کتاب Ethical and Legal Aspects of Computing: A Professional Perspective from Software Engineering (Undergraduate Topics in Computer Science) به فرمت های PDF، EPUB، AZW3، MOBI و یا DJVU می توانید به پشتیبان اطلاع دهید تا فایل مورد نظر را تبدیل نمایند.
توجه داشته باشید کتاب جنبه های اخلاقی و حقوقی محاسبات: دیدگاهی حرفه ای از مهندسی نرم افزار (مباحث کارشناسی در علوم کامپیوتر) نسخه زبان اصلی می باشد و کتاب ترجمه شده به فارسی نمی باشد. وبسایت اینترنشنال لایبرری ارائه دهنده کتاب های زبان اصلی می باشد و هیچ گونه کتاب ترجمه شده یا نوشته شده به فارسی را ارائه نمی دهد.
این کتاب درسی مروری بر مسائل مهم اخلاقی و حقوقی که در زمینه محاسبات بوجود میآیند را ارائه میکند و دیدگاهی حرفهای از مهندسی نرمافزار ارائه میدهد. نویسنده در حین کار به عنوان مهندس نرم افزار در موتورولا در ایرلند، در معرض این جنبه های محاسباتی قرار گرفت، جایی که برنامه ثبت اختراع را هماهنگ کرد و با چندین تامین کننده نرم افزار کار کرد. موضوعات و ویژگیها: ارائه یک نمای کلی از اخلاق و قانون شامل مباحث کلیدی آموزشی، خلاصهها و سؤالات مروری در هر فصل، همراه با واژهنامه مفید. مهندسی و برون سپاری اخلاقی آنچه را که در علم داده منصفانه و اخلاقی است در نظر می گیرد. چالش های اخلاقی که در رسانه های اجتماعی و حوزه هوش مصنوعی به وجود می آیند را شرح می دهد. بررسی مالکیت معنوی از جمله حق اختراع، حق چاپ و علائم تجاری. دانشجویانی که به دنبال درک جنبه های قانونی و اخلاقی محاسبات هستند. این متن همچنین به عنوان یک آغازگر مختصر خود مطالعه برای مهندسان نرم افزار و مدیران نرم افزار عمل می کند.
This textbook presents an overview of the critically important ethical and legal issues that arise in the computing field and provides a professional perspective from software engineering. The author gained exposure to these aspects of computing while working as a software engineer at Motorola in Ireland, where he coordinated the patent programme and worked with several software suppliers. Topics and features: Presents a broad overview of ethics and the law Includes key learning topics, summaries, and review questions in each chapter, together with a useful glossary Discusses the professional responsibility of computer professionals Explores ethics in various civilisations and religious traditions Discusses ethical software engineering and ethical outsourcing Considers what is fair and ethical in data science Describes ethical challenges that arise in social media and the AI field Reviews intellectual property including patents, copyright and trademarks This practical and easy-to-follow textbook/reference is ideal for computer science students seeking to understand legal and ethical aspects of computing. The text also serves as a concise self-study primer for software engineers and software managers.
Preface Overview Organisation and Feature Audience Acknowledgments Contents About the Author Abbreviations List of Figures List of Tables 1 Introduction to Ethical and Legal Aspects of Computing 1.1 Introduction 1.2 Ethics 1.3 Business Ethics 1.4 What Are Computer Ethics? 1.4.1 Ethical Problems in Computing 1.4.2 The Digital Divide 1.5 Ethical Software Engineering 1.5.1 The Ethical Software Engineer 1.5.2 The Ethical Software Tester 1.5.3 The Ethical Project Manager 1.6 Legal Aspects of Computing 1.6.1 Intellectual Property 1.6.2 Software Licenses 1.6.3 Legal Aspects of Outsourcing 1.6.4 Tort in Software Engineering 1.6.5 Lawsuits in Computing 1.7 Computer Crime 1.7.1 Hacking 1.8 Review Questions 1.9 Summary References 2 A Short History of Ethics 2.1 Introduction 2.2 Ethics in Ancient Civilisations 2.3 Ethics in Ancient Greece 2.4 Ethics in Religious Traditions 2.4.1 Christian Ethics 2.4.2 Islamic Ethics 2.4.3 Buddhist Ethics 2.5 Traditional Chinese Ethics 2.6 Utilitarianism 2.7 Deontological Ethics 2.8 Libertarianism 2.9 Virtue Ethics 2.10 How Can an Individual Be Ethical in a Complex World? 2.11 How Can an Ethical Environment Be Created in an Organisation? 2.11.1 Ethical Decision Making 2.12 Review Questions 2.13 Summary References 3 Professional Responsibility of Computer Professionals 3.1 Introduction 3.2 What is a Code of Ethics? 3.3 Role of a Whistle Blower 3.4 IEEE Code of Ethics 3.5 British Computer Society Code of Conduct 3.6 ACM Code of Professional Conduct and Ethics 3.7 Precautionary Principle 3.8 Case Study on Workplace Ethics 3.9 Review Questions 3.10 Summary 4 Ethical Software Engineering 4.1 Introduction 4.2 Safety and Ethics 4.2.1 Therac-25 Disaster 4.2.2 Space Shuttle Challenger Disaster 4.3 Ethical Project Management 4.4 Ethical Software Design and Development 4.4.1 Volkswagen Emissions Scandal 4.5 Ethical Software Testing 4.6 Review Questions 4.7 Summary References 5 Ethical and Legal Aspects of Data Science 5.1 Introduction 5.2 Data Science 5.3 Ethics of Data Science 5.3.1 Problems in Data Science 5.3.2 Problems with Data Science Algorithms 5.4 Data Analytics 5.4.1 Business Analytics and Business Intelligence 5.4.2 Big Data and Data Mining 5.4.3 Data Analytics for Social Media 5.4.4 Mathematics Used in Data Analytics 5.5 Data Privacy 5.5.1 What is Privacy? 5.5.2 Social Media 5.5.3 Internet of Things 5.5.4 AI and Facial Recognition 5.5.5 Privacy and the Law 5.5.6 EU GDPR Privacy Law 5.5.7 EU Digital Services Act 5.6 Security of Data 5.7 Review Questions 5.8 Summary References 6 Ethical Social Media 6.1 Introduction 6.2 The Facebook Revolution 6.2.1 The Arab Spring 6.2.2 Social Media Campaigns 6.2.3 Facebook and Privacy 6.2.4 The Cambridge Analytica Affair 6.2.5 Facebook Groups and Moderating Content 6.3 The Tweet 6.4 LinkedIn 6.5 Fake News and Disinformation 6.6 Data Analytics for Social Media 6.7 Ethics and Social Media 6.8 Review Questions 6.9 Summary References 7 Ethics and AI 7.1 Introduction 7.2 AI and Human Dignity 7.3 Ethics of Self-driving Cars 7.4 Expert Systems and Ethics 7.5 AI and Unemployment 7.6 AI and Surveillance 7.6.1 Biometric Technology 7.7 AI Algorithms and Discrimination 7.8 AI and Disinformation 7.9 AI and Autonomous Weapon Systems 7.10 Robots and Ethics 7.11 Super-Intelligent Machines 7.12 Rights of Intelligent Machines 7.13 ChatGPT 7.14 Risks and Issues with AI 7.15 Review Questions 7.16 Summary References 8 Introduction to Law 8.1 Introduction 8.2 English Common Law 8.3 Civil Law 8.4 Sharia Law 8.5 European Law 8.6 European Convention on Human Rights 8.7 Natural Rights and Natural Law 8.8 Human Rights and Human Rights Law 8.9 International Criminal Court 8.10 Freedom of Speech and Responsibility 8.11 Review Questions 8.12 Summary References 9 Legal and Ethical Aspects of Outsourcing 9.1 Introduction 9.2 Planning and Requirements 9.3 Identifying Suppliers 9.4 Prepare and Issue RFP 9.5 Evaluate Proposals and Select Supplier 9.6 Legal Agreement 9.7 Managing the Supplier 9.8 Acceptance of Software 9.9 Rollout and Customer Support 9.10 Ethical Software Outsourcing 9.11 Legal Breach of Contract 9.12 Review Questions 9.13 Summary Reference 10 Intellectual Property Law 10.1 Introduction 10.2 Patents 10.2.1 Filing a Patent 10.2.2 Patent Litigation 10.2.3 Case Study—Patent Ruling on First Computer 10.3 Copyright 10.3.1 Copyright for Software 10.3.2 Case Study—Copyright Dispute Apple Versus Microsoft 10.3.3 Software Licenses 10.3.4 Stallman and Free Software 10.4 Trademarks 10.4.1 Legal Aspects of Trademarks 10.4.2 Case Study—Trademark Dispute Apple Corps Versus Apple Computer 10.5 Review Questions 10.6 Summary References 11 Legal and Ethical Aspects of Electronic Commerce 11.1 Introduction 11.1.1 Advantages of E-Commerce 11.1.2 Disadvantages of E-Commerce 11.2 E-Commerce Law 11.2.1 Website and Hosting 11.2.2 Registering a Domain Name 11.2.3 Privacy Policy on Website 11.2.4 Terms and Conditions 11.2.5 Contracts 11.2.6 Sale of Goods or Services 11.2.7 Online Marketing and Advertisement 11.2.8 Jurisdiction 11.2.9 E-Signatures 11.2.10 Payment Systems 11.2.11 Taxation 11.2.12 Consumer Protection 11.3 Ethical Electronic Commerce 11.4 Review Questions 11.5 Summary References 12 Computer Crime 12.1 Introduction 12.2 Types of Computer Crime 12.2.1 Scams 12.2.2 Malware 12.2.3 Credit Card Fraud 12.2.4 Cyberextortion and Ramsonware 12.3 Hacking 12.4 Cybersecurity 12.5 Review Questions 12.6 Summary References Epilogue Index